VW boys 6th, girls 9th at Tiffin CC meet

Van Wert cross country information

TIFFIN — This past Saturday, Van Wert High School and Middle School cross country teams competed in the largest high/middle school cross country meet in the country, the Tiffin Cross Country Carnival.

In the high school races, the Van Wert girls’ varsity squad finished ninth out of 42 teams. with Chloee Gamble as the top Cougar runner. In the girls’ junior varsity race, the top runner was Morgan Bracken. On the boys’ side, the Van Wert varsity finished sixth out of 43 teams. Cal Wolfrum finished 14th and Cade Fleming was 20th as the top Cougar boy finishers. In the high school JV race, Blake Henry was the top Cougar runner and a top-10 finisher in the race as well.

The Van Wert Middle School girls’ varsity squad placed 15th out of 52 teams. Caylee Phillips and Jerica Huebner were medal winners, finishing fifth and seventh, respectively.

The VWMS girls’ junior varsity team placed seventh out of 29 teams. Kirsten Dunning and Hannah Baker were the top Cougars, finishing 14th and 37th in the JV race.

The VWMS boys’ varsity squad placed 15th out of 47 teams. Ries Wise, Holdon Reichert and Keaton Brown were eighth, 10th, and 11th, respectively.  In the middle school JV race, the Cougars placed 28th out of 34 teams, with Sam Price as top JV runner.
